Assistant Director, Brand & Program Marketing

The Assistant Director, Brand & Program Marketing is responsible for helping shape and execute Feeding Tampa Bay's brand and program marketing strategy. This role serves as a key partner to the Senior Director of Marketing and supports the organization's evolution from being understood primarily as a food bank to being recognized as a mission-driven organization building people-focused solutions tackling the root-cause of hunger insecurity so communities can flourish today and for generations to come.
This role leads awareness-building and mission-forward marketing initiatives, supports the development of a clear and differentiated brand narrative across multiple stakeholder audiences, and helps establish program marketing as a formal capability within the organization. The Assistant Director will translate organizational priorities and program goals into audience-centered strategies, integrated campaigns, and measurable outcomes.
This is a strategic and hands-on leadership role. The Assistant Director is expected to contribute at both the planning and execution levels, build structure where processes are still emerging, and lead a small team responsible for advancing brand and program marketing work across the organization.
